  • I would definitely recommend wandering about Södermalm, which is a district on the island south of Gamla Stan. It's a pretty cool neighborhood with loads of good shopping (esp. Beyond Retro, which is by far one of the best vintage stores I've ever seen) and there are plenty of Stockholm fashionistas to check out. Also, while Gamla Stan can feel a little played out (there are about a million and one tourist shops all on the same block) it's nice to check out, and there are some good clubs and restaurants just a few blocks away from the really touristy part. Should you have time, you might also want to do a day trip to the archipelago – I've never been, but almost all the Stockholm natives I've met go there in the summer religiously!

  • They have lovely museums, The Nordiska for history, Skansen an outdoor museum, the art museum, the modern art museum, the Theil gallery, etc. But the coolest is the Vasa museum, with the Swedish version of the Titanic, a ship that went down on it's maiden voyage right in the harbor. They brought it up and it is very cool. But Stockholm in the summer is awesome. You can wander around the old town and parks for days on end. I'm so jealous, Stockholm is one of my all time favorites. Enjoy.

  • I second Natalie for Vasa. If you have an inenr child, try Astrid Lindgren museum. Skansen may not be as good as in high season. Take a boat trip that serves as a sightseeing boat. Do go to see the Town hall where they award Nobel prizes.
